Devops Engineer / Software Engineer Resume Sample
Work Experience
- Design, implement and test a set of UI features
- Collaborate with the definition or follow usability guidelines
- Implement user interfaces, integrating both in-house developed components as well as 3rd party vendor solutions
- Design and implement new user-facing features with latest UI technologies
- Create, maintain and constantly look for improvements in the development and implementation process
- Experience with CI tools (Jenkins, TeamCity)
- Strong interpersonal skills both in person or over the phone/video
- Good analytical skills, ability to contribute in design discussions and problem solving sessions
- An appetite for taking on challenges and leveraging new technologies
- Provide software build and release management support to development staff focusing on key Wi-Fi products and chips in our Broadband Carrier Access division
- Completely own coordinating efforts for a number of active platforms which includes tracking development and debug across different branches and teams
- Work directly with our small, fast-moving, highly collaborative engineering team
- Proactively approach growth and scaling by helping design and architect systems that are forward-looking
- Conduct full stack diagnostics when necessary, to help determine the root cause of problems
- Continuously analyze and strengthen existing infrastructure for reliability, availability, security, and scalability
- Look to automate processes as much as possible
- Experience working with Red Hat Linux, Java, Apache Tomcat, Apache Webserver and Oracle
- Experience supporting software build and continuous integration activities
- Experience as a Java developer in a Linux based environment
- Experience working with cloud based infrastructure in AWS (EC2, S3, RDS, SNS, etc.) or Azure or Google Cloud
- Taking ownership of features that range from services provisioning on PaaS/IaaS, deployment automation/configuration, Jenkins CI, and Nodejs/Python application development
- Build and manage software delivery, systems integration, and developer support tools
- Configuration management tools (Puppet, Chef, Ansible etc) to automate systems and processes
- Support always-available cloud based software as a service (SaaS) applications and corporate web presence
- Support, troubleshoot, monitor and optimize production systems
Education
Professional Skills
- Scripting skills (Bash, Python, etc.)
- Industry experience including 2-3 years of experience as DevOps in Linux environment
- Demonstrated experience in testing in a client server and web based applications
- Strong experience as an Automation Developer
- Strong and recent Agile experience
- Working experience developing software on Linux environments
- Engineering graduate with 5 years of software & product testing experience
How to write Devops Engineer / Software Engineer Resume
Devops Engineer / Software Engineer role is responsible for design, software, java, security, database, integration, automation, languages, cloud, scripting.
To write great resume for devops engineer / software engineer job, your resume must include:
- Your contact information
- Work experience
- Education
- Skill listing
Contact Information For Devops Engineer / Software Engineer Resume
The section contact information is important in your devops engineer / software engineer resume. The recruiter has to be able to contact you ASAP if they like to offer you the job. This is why you need to provide your:
- First and last name
- Telephone number
Work Experience in Your Devops Engineer / Software Engineer Resume
The section work experience is an essential part of your devops engineer / software engineer resume. It’s the one thing the recruiter really cares about and pays the most attention to.
This section, however, is not just a list of your previous devops engineer / software engineer responsibilities. It's meant to present you as a wholesome candidate by showcasing your relevant accomplishments and should be tailored specifically to the particular devops engineer / software engineer position you're applying to.
The work experience section should be the detailed summary of your latest 3 or 4 positions.
Representative Devops Engineer / Software Engineer resume experience can include:
- Demonstrated skills with automation and delivery tools such as Jenkins, Maven, Node, Chef, Cloud Foundry, Unix-family operating systems
- Enhance skills beyond own core functional focus and works on other tasks for the benefit of the coaching team
- Experience working in AWS specifically in a CI/CD capacity
- Good understanding of SAP’s strategy & portfolio
- Working experience in a DevOps capacity
- Working experience in HTML5, JavaScript ES2015 and CSS Pre-Processors (SASS,LESS)
Education on a Devops Engineer / Software Engineer Resume
Make sure to make education a priority on your devops engineer / software engineer resume. If you’ve been working for a few years and have a few solid positions to show, put your education after your devops engineer / software engineer experience. For example, if you have a Ph.D in Neuroscience and a Master's in the same sphere, just list your Ph.D. Besides the doctorate, Master’s degrees go next, followed by Bachelor’s and finally, Associate’s degree.
Additional details to include:
- School you graduated from
- Major/ minor
- Year of graduation
- Location of school
These are the four additional pieces of information you should mention when listing your education on your resume.
Professional Skills in Devops Engineer / Software Engineer Resume
When listing skills on your devops engineer / software engineer resume, remember always to be honest about your level of ability. Include the Skills section after experience.
Present the most important skills in your resume, there's a list of typical devops engineer / software engineer skills:
- Experience building or using automation software (e.g., Jenkins, Gatling, Rundeck, Puppet)
- Experience developing and delivering software
- Experience in developing with one or more applications programming languages (e.g., Java, Go)
- Good understanding of testing frameworks like mock environments, Jmeter, Junit, Mocha, Chai, Ginkgo,.
- Demonstrate an understanding of trade-offs and risks with programming choices
- Experience supporting 24x7, high availability internet application environments that include web, application and database servers and load balancing systems
List of Typical Experience For a Devops Engineer / Software Engineer Resume
Experience For Devops O&M Software Engineer Resume
- Internship or work experience in software development and delivery engineering
- Building and implementing monitoring tools to help developers know how their code is functioning in production
- Building amazing cloud infrastructure in AWS to support our many NodeJS apps
- Building fully automated pipelines to deliver project code to production and supporting developers as they move their projects through these pipelines
- Implementing and maintaining backend services such as Elasticsearch and CouchDB
- Supporting developers as they move their code through their pipelines
Experience For Software Devops Engineer Resume
- Execute hands-on coaching on delivery engineering and automation for development teams during implementation and improvement projects
- Act on further coaching activities like Quality Engineering and Development Processes
- Consistent and innovative application of knowledge, skills and competencies towards developing and evolving the software and infrastructure of SAP’s enterprise Cloud
- Analyze development and delivery engineering processes to derive tailored recommendations and practical support
- Proficiency in one or more programming language (Java, JS, Ruby, Python, Bash, Groovy)
- Focus on development productivity and quality (at the same time) with the major focus on efficiency through automation and delivery activities
- Key topic: Support, guide and coach development teams to foster a cloud mindset that builds on cloud qualities with special focus on DevOps & Continuous Delivery (automation, deployment pipelines, “Three ways of DevOps”, etc.)
List of Typical Skills For a Devops Engineer / Software Engineer Resume
Skills For Devops O&M Software Engineer Resume
- Hands-on experience in implementing test automation for enterprise class software applications
- Demonstrated knowledge of software testing methodology / processes and software development life cycle
- Demonstrated knowledge in manual / automated testing methodologies
- Experience in designing test framework/ Harness for large enterprise S/W applications
- Experience working within the Scaled Agile Framework software develop process and roles
- Experience administering data pipeline software (e.g., Apache Storm, Apache Spark, Apache Kafka, Apache Flume)
- Docker/containerization experience at scale
- Experience with Agile Methodologies and Test Driven development
- Experience with build technologies such as Maven and ANT
Skills For Software Devops Engineer Resume
- Excellent communication in English and in German
- Experience of one or more JavaScript libraries such as Angular, jQuery, NodeJS, etc
- Experience withCloud Providers (AWS, OpenStack, VMWare)
- Hands-on experience with Software Dev-Ops tools for continuous build, test, and deployment
- Demonstrated knowledge of software application architectures
- Experience with large-scale, column- or key-oriented data storage (e.g., Apache Hbase, Apache Cassandra)
Skills For Software Automation Build & Devops Engineer Resume
- A workplace in beautiful, new-built Marievik by the water in Årstaviken with a great supply of lunch restaurants and good communications
- Configuration management experience with one of Ansible, Salt, Chef or Puppet
- End to end experience with Automation
- Experienced with Test Automation
- Good knowledge of version control / source code management
- Experience with build and deployment automation tools (e.g. Jenkins)
- Experience with build automation and configuration management tools (e.g. Puppet, Chef, Ansible)
- Programming languages like Java, C++ or similar
- Scripting languages like Python or Javascript
Skills For Software Devops / SCM / Tools Engineer Resume
- Working knowledge of cloud based infrastructure technologies (IaaS/PaaS/VM) for software development
- Willing to be available for production support
- Working knowledge of web and application servers management and configuration (e.g. Load Balancers, Nginx, NodeJS, Python/Django)
- Expertise in handling and solving problems at scale, including distributed systems and maintaining them as production services
- Proactive and supportive, helping teams and colleagues before being asked, making issues known before they’re critical
- We are looking for people who are comfortable setting up and administering tools like JIRA, Confluence, Jenkins, Bamboo and Teamcity
Skills For Devops / Cloud Software Engineer Resume
- Adopt and encourage best practices for automated testing, by building test suites in JavaScript, Java and using other tools
- Conducts performance tuning, load testing, and optimization of information/data processing, maintenance and support of the production environment
- An awareness and familiarity with Microservices, Spring Boot, Spring Cloud, Docker, Kubernetes, AWS would be beneficial
- Fair understanding of web site fundamental building blocks
- Help streamline software development by contributing to implementation of a continuous integration process and automating manual processes
- Software development background and scripting with one or more of the following languages: Ruby, Python, Perl, JavaScript
Skills For Software Developer / Devops Engineer Resume
- Perf. Measurement and Tuning
- Knowledge of cloud computing concepts and devops tools (Docker, OpenShift, Chef)
- Familiarity with UNIX shell scripting language (e.g., Bash)
- Comfortable talking with both testers and developers
- Work with the tech ops team to understand existing infrastructure and contribute to it
- Provides expertise regarding the integration, security and scalability of web applications
- Ensures the integration of the Web servers and all other supporting systems
- Sound technical understanding and administration of Linux distributions (eg Ubuntu, CentOS)
- Server Op. Sys. and Platforms
Skills For Senior Software Engineer With Devops Resume
- Administration of cloud infrastructure like AWS
- Administration of cloud infrastructure likeAWS
- Have worked with Continuous integration tools like Teamcity, Bamboo, Jenkins, etc, and with source control tools like Git, SVN and/or Mercurial
- B.Sc in Computer science (or equivalent)
- Work well with teams and across a global environment
- Knowledge of clinical IT/IS environments
Skills For Software Engineer as Coach for Devops & Continuous Delivery Resume
- Familiarity with time-series or event databases (e.g., OpenTSDB, InfluxDB, Graphite)
- FAMILIARITY WITH LINUX-BASED OPERATING SYSTEMS
- Independent, motivated, and passionate
- International possibilities of development and internal advancement
- A friendly and helpful atmosphere
Skills For Associate, Software QA Devops Engineer Resume
- Highly competent and motivated colleagues
- DevOps advise within scrums and agile development processes
- Automation development with nAnt, Ant, MSBuild, Powershell, Gradle or other similar languages
- Develop high-level designs for small to medium systems or features within large applications
- Develop and maintain the continuous quality infrastructure for a pipeline that is built around Docker/Kubernetes environments using cutting edge test automation tools and practices
- Understand the components of the OPA application, its configuration, and troubleshoot issues in close collaboration with the world class OPA development team
- Suggest and implement process improvements to ensure the OPA continuous release cycle delivers consistent high quality to customers
Skills For Software Development Engineer Within Devops Resume
- Work closely with product managers to understand and distill business needs
- Work closely with architects and domain experts to design and implement scalable solutions
- Basic knowledge on Agile methodology
- Design and drive implementation of a fully-automated development process, from the individual developer’s environment all the way to production
- Execution of continuous Build, Test, and Deployment of Software Application products in alignment with the Agile development process
- Drive continuous improvements in the Software Factory infrastructure for maximizing product quality and productivity of the development team, and minimizing TCO of the Software Factory infrastructure
- Participate in ongoing investigation and evaluation of new technologies to support continuous improvements in the Software Factory
- Info. Security Management